The inspector’s account

LPA Audrey Jeung toured facility and grounds. This one level home consists of 3 client bedrooms and 2 staff rooms--one with a private bathroom. There is one bathroom for all residents, kitchen, dining and living rooms. Facility accommodates Level 2 Regional Center clients. No accessible bodies of water or fire safety hazards are observed. Infection control practices are reviewed: entry procedures, staff training and policies, resident monitoring, containment strategies, environmental preparation and cleaning. PPE supply is adequate and infection control signs are posted prominently. Medications, toxins and sharps are stored appropriately and inaccessible to clients, a comfortable temperature is maintained, and lighting is sufficient for comfort and safety. First-aid kit is inspected and complete. A Disaster and Mass Casualty Plan is posted. There are 6 ambulatory residents present, and 1 staff. Criminal record clearances or exemptions for facility staff or other individuals who have client contact have been reviewed; first-aid training for staff is checked. Leah Ruiz is a certified ARF administrator (x 10/2023) that oversees facility operations.

The following licensing forms/information are requested to be submitted to CCLD by 1/4/21:

- LIC 400 Affidavit Regarding Client Cash Resources

- LIC 402 Surety Bond (or proof of valid surety bonding)

- LIC 308 Designation of Administrative Responsibility

- LIC 999 Facility Floor Plan (with dimensions)

Annual fee is overdue and amount of $454 is due and payable.

Deficiency of the CA Code of Regulations, Title 22, Division 6, is cited on a following page. See also Technical Advisory note.
